Txarabarrena
Txarabarrena is a building in Azpeitia, Gipuzkoa, Basque Country which is located on Elosiaga Auzoa. Txarabarrena is situated nearby to Antxieta Plaza, as well as near the neighborhood Urrestilla.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Azpeitia
Town
Photo: Zarateman,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Azpeitia is a town and municipality within the province of Gipuzkoa, in the Basque Country, Spain, located on the Urola river a few kilometres east of Azkoitia. Azpeitia is situated 3½ km northwest of Txarabarrena.
